Strengths of the Steelers

The Steelers boast several strengths that bolster their⁤ claim as AFC contenders:

  • Defensive Prowess: Led by defensive ​stars like T.J. Watt and Minkah Fitzpatrick, the Steelers’ defense consistently⁤ ranks among the top in ⁣the ‍league. Analysts ‌note their ability ​to create turnovers and pressure opposing quarterbacks.
  • Running‍ Game: With a strong offensive line and talented running backs, Pittsburgh’s ​ground game has shown improvement. ⁤Running back Najee Harris has been a key factor in maintaining offensive balance.
  • Coaching Experience: ⁣ Head ⁢Coach Mike Tomlin has a proven track record of guiding⁢ the Steelers to playoff appearances, instilling discipline⁣ and resilience in the team.

Areas of Concern

Despite ⁢their strengths, analysts and fans have pointed out several areas of⁢ concern regarding the Steelers’ potential as contenders:

  • Quarterback ‍Play: With Kenny Pickett still developing as a starter, ⁣there are ⁤questions about his consistency⁣ and decision-making under pressure. Many‌ fans express concern ‍about ‌his ability to ‍lead late-game drives.
  • Inconsistent⁣ Offense: ‍The Steelers have struggled to maintain offensive momentum, particularly in ⁤the passing game. Critics argue that this inconsistency could hinder their chances against ‌formidable AFC⁣ opponents.
  • Injury Concerns: Injuries to key players can derail any team’s success. The Steelers have faced injury issues in the past, and fans worry about the depth of the ‌roster⁣ to overcome such challenges.
